
How to Create Website Mockups People Actually Love
Learn how to create website mockups that bridge the gap between idea and reality. Our guide covers tools, principles, and developer handoff.
Build beautiful websites like these in minutes
Use Alpha to create, publish, and manage a fully functional website with ease.
Building a website template used to be a long, drawn-out process. But that's not the case anymore. Today, it’s about working smarter. You can now build professional, reusable designs in hours—not weeks—by using AI-powered tools like Alpha, letting you skip the complex, time-consuming coding grind altogether. This guide will walk you through exactly how it's done.
The Modern Way to Build Website Templates
Let's be honest, nobody wants to wrestle with endless lines of code or clunky design software. The whole approach to creating a high-converting website template has changed. The focus is now squarely on speed, efficiency, and smart automation, which puts professional design within reach for just about anyone.

This isn't just a fleeting trend; it's a fundamental shift driven by real-world demand. The global market for website builder software is on track to hit USD 4,406.6 million by 2033, which tells you everything you need to know about how many people are looking for an escape from old-school development headaches. They're moving on from tedious manual coding that often produced clunky designs that looked terrible on mobile devices.
Shifting From Manual Code to Intelligent Automation
The old way of building templates always involved a steep learning curve and a massive time commitment. It was a barrier for many. Now, tools like Alpha give you a much faster, more direct path to a finished product. You can use features like a URL import to instantly create a design foundation from a site you admire, or simply describe the changes you want to make in plain English.
This new workflow really opens things up, allowing you to:
Generate Designs Instantly: Just drop in a URL from an existing site and get a base layout in a few minutes.
Edit with Simple Language: Tweak colors, fonts, and layouts just by describing what you want, like "make the header section smaller."
Focus on Strategy, Not Syntax: You can finally spend your time on what really matters—user experience and great content—instead of chasing down bugs in your code.
The core idea is simple: You provide the vision, and the AI handles the technical execution. This allows entrepreneurs and small businesses to achieve professional results without a developer's budget or timeline.
To really get the most out of modern web development, it helps to understand the tools that make rapid template creation possible. For instance, exploring the best static site generators can give you a better grasp of what high-performance web architecture looks like under the hood.
The difference between the old and new methods is pretty stark. This table breaks down just how much has changed.
Template Creation Old vs New
Feature | Traditional Method (Manual Coding) | Modern Method (Alpha AI Builder) |
|---|---|---|
Time Investment | Weeks or months of development and testing. | Hours or days from concept to launch. |
Skill Requirement | Expert knowledge of HTML, CSS, and JavaScript. | No coding skills needed; intuitive interface. |
Initial Design | Starts from a blank slate, requiring wireframing. | Instantly generated from a URL or description. |
Responsiveness | Requires manual media queries and extensive testing. | Automatically optimized for all devices. |
As you can see, the efficiency gains are massive. What used to take a dedicated team and weeks of effort can now be accomplished by a single person in a fraction of the time, freeing you up to focus on growing your business.
Planning Your Template for Maximum Impact
Jumping straight into the design phase without a plan is a classic mistake. It's like trying to build a house without a blueprint—sure, you might end up with something standing, but it won't be functional or reliable. The strategic work you do upfront is what makes the difference between a template that just looks pretty and one that actually gets results.
It all boils down to one simple question: who are you building this for, and what do you want them to do?
Before you touch a single pixel, you have to get inside the head of your target audience. A template built for a cozy local bakery will need a completely different structure than one for a fast-paced B2B software company. The bakery needs to show off its menu, highlight its location, and maybe take online orders. The tech startup? They need to showcase features, explain pricing tiers, and build trust with case studies.
You're not just building a design; you're solving a specific problem for a specific person.
Mapping the Ideal User Journey
Once you’ve nailed down your audience, it's time to think about their journey. Picture a first-time visitor landing on the site. What’s the absolute first thing they need to see to know they're in the right place? What's the next logical step for them to take?
Mapping this path creates an intuitive flow that guides people toward a goal, whether that’s signing up for a demo or buying a product. A smooth journey gets rid of friction and keeps users engaged, so they don't get frustrated and leave.
A great template acts like a silent salesperson, effortlessly guiding visitors from "hello" to "let's do business." Every single element should serve that purpose.
Let’s say you’re building a template for a freelance consultant. A typical user journey might look something like this:
Homepage: A powerful headline immediately communicates the core value they offer.
Services Page: Clearly breaks down what they do and for whom.
Portfolio/Case Studies: Provides tangible proof of their expertise and results.
Contact Form: The final, easy-to-use step to get in touch.
See how each step logically builds on the last? That's what builds confidence and drives action.
Structuring Your Template with Reusable Components
This is a total game-changer. Instead of thinking about pages as monolithic designs, start thinking in terms of reusable components. Break everything down into modular blocks: headers, footers, testimonial sliders, feature grids, call-to-action sections, you name it.
Why? Because it makes everything incredibly efficient.
Need to update the company's phone number? You just edit the footer component once, and that change instantly populates across every single page. This approach doesn't just save you a ton of time down the line; it also ensures your branding stays perfectly consistent. To really dig into this critical step, you can learn more about how to plan website structure and make sure all the pieces fit together.
Equally important is a solid content hierarchy. Planning out your heading tags (H1, H2, H3) in advance makes your content easy for visitors to scan and digest. It's also a huge win for SEO, as it helps search engines understand what your page is about.
4. Building Your Template in Alpha: From Idea to Reality
Okay, you've done the hard thinking and have a solid plan. Now it's time for the fun part: bringing that vision to life. This is where tools like Alpha’s AI builder really shine, letting you skip the code and jump straight into creation.
One of the smartest ways to get started is with the URL import function. It's a favorite feature for a reason. Find a website out there that you love the structure or feel of, and just paste its link into Alpha. The AI gets to work, analyzing the layout, style, and components to create a functional starting point for you.
This isn't about just ripping off a design. It’s about leveraging what already works. You get a massive head start by building on a proven foundation, which you can then completely customize to make your own.
Refining with Simple, Conversational Edits
Once you have that initial design—whether from a URL import or an AI-generated prompt—the real creative work begins. Instead of digging through menus and settings, you can just tell the AI what you want to change. It's like having a design assistant who speaks plain English.
You can get incredibly specific with your requests. For instance, you could type:
"Make the header sticky so it’s always visible at the top when a user scrolls."
"Change the main CTA button color to a vibrant orange, like #FF5733."
"Add a three-column section right below the hero to feature our key services."
"Switch the entire color palette to a minimalist theme using cool grays and a single blue accent."
This entire creation process flows directly from the planning you did earlier.

As the diagram shows, a deep understanding of your audience and their journey informs the template's structure, which the AI then helps you build and refine.
This no-code, descriptive approach is a huge deal. The web hosting market, valued at $149.30 billion, is increasingly driven by tools that empower non-technical users. While WordPress still dominates, platforms that let you clone a URL or describe edits are making it possible for anyone to build a professional site. As user Madeleine O'Carroll pointed out, Alpha's ability to seamlessly carry over sections and images from imported templates is a huge advantage over other AI builders.
What AI-Powered Editing Looks Like in Practice
Seeing the process in action makes it click. The interface is designed to feel more like a conversation than a technical chore. You simply type your instructions into a prompt box, and the AI executes the changes on the canvas in real-time.
This direct interaction turns complex design adjustments into simple, clear requests. You can iterate quickly, tweaking everything from spacing and colors to entire sections until the template perfectly aligns with your brand and achieves your strategic goals.
For a more detailed walkthrough, be sure to check out our complete guide on using AI to build a website.
6. Ensuring Flawless Performance on Every Device
A great-looking template is just the starting point. If it breaks, lags, or feels clumsy on a smartphone, you’ve failed before you’ve even begun. Responsiveness and speed aren't just nice-to-haves; they are absolutely essential for any template you plan to use in the real world.

Thankfully, modern tools have made this much easier. A platform like Alpha automatically handles a lot of the heavy lifting, optimizing your template for mobile right out of the box. This means your components and layouts will adapt fluidly across different screen sizes, giving visitors a consistent experience whether they’re on a huge monitor or a small phone.
But even with that automation, you can't just set it and forget it. You still need to test.
Practical Testing for a Perfect User Experience
Never assume your template looks great everywhere. There’s no substitute for manually checking your design on different devices to catch those little issues that slip through the cracks. You don't need a massive device lab—just grab your own phone and use your browser's built-in developer tools to get started.
Here’s a quick checklist to run through:
Navigation: Is the menu actually usable on a small touchscreen? Are the tap targets big enough so you don't accidentally hit the wrong link?
Readability: Can you read the text on a phone without pinching to zoom? Do long headlines wrap awkwardly and break the layout?
Interactive Elements: Check your forms, buttons, and image carousels. Do they work just as well with a finger tap as they do with a mouse click?
Image Scaling: Are your images resizing correctly? Or are they getting distorted, pixelated, or squished on certain screens?
This hands-on testing is how you spot and fix problems before your users find them. If you want to go deeper on the technical side, our responsive web design tutorial covers more advanced techniques.
Optimizing for Speed and Core Web Vitals
Beyond how it looks, your template has to be fast. Site speed is a huge deal for both user experience and your SEO rankings. Google’s Core Web Vitals (CWV) are the specific metrics it uses to judge a page's performance, and they directly influence how high you appear in search results.
A slow website is a silent business killer. I’ve seen firsthand how even a one-second delay can tank conversion rates and send potential customers straight to a competitor.
Performance is where a lot of templates fall down. It's easy to get carried away with design, but the data is clear: fast-loading sites win. Consider this: median homepage weights have ballooned by a staggering 202% in recent years, making lightweight, optimized templates more critical than ever. As user Rat Ramrath put it, "Alpha built my website quickly and perfectly, nothing else I tried compared AT ALL," which really drives home the advantage a performance-first platform provides. You can find more of these critical web design statistics from Figma.
To keep your template lean, always focus on the fundamentals: optimize your images and keep your code as clean as possible. It's the foundation of any successful design.
Building SEO and Conversions into Your Template
Think of your template as more than just a design—it's the engine that will power all your future marketing. A gorgeous layout that doesn’t bring in traffic or capture leads is really just a pretty picture. The difference between a template that just works and one that’s actually profitable is baking SEO and conversion principles right into its DNA from the very beginning.
It all starts with a rock-solid on-page SEO structure that search engines can easily crawl and understand. A logical heading hierarchy isn't just a nice-to-have; it's essential. Your template must enforce a structure with one—and only one—H1 tag per page, followed by a clear, organized flow of H2 and H3 tags for subtopics.
This hierarchy gives search crawlers a clean outline of your content, helping them figure out what each page is about in a split second.
Optimizing for Search Visibility from Day One
Beyond the heading structure, your template needs to have dedicated spots for all the critical SEO elements. You should plan out fields or components for meta titles and meta descriptions for every single page type you create, whether it's a blog post, a service page, or a product detail page. When these are easy to find and edit, you guarantee that every piece of content you publish is ready for search optimization without any extra work.
Let’s say you’re building a template for a local plumbing company. To really nail local search, you’d build specific sections right into the template for things like:
Service Areas: A dedicated module where they can easily list the neighborhoods or cities they cover.
Customer Testimonials: A component specifically for showcasing reviews, which builds trust and naturally incorporates local keywords.
Contact Information: A footer component that keeps their Name, Address, and Phone Number (NAP) consistent across the site, sending strong local signals to Google.
Setting up the template this way makes it infinitely easier to rank for those money-making terms like "plumber in [City Name]."
Designing for Conversions
Once your SEO foundation is solid, the next job is to gently guide visitors toward taking a specific action. This is where conversion-focused design takes over. Your template should strategically place calls-to-action (CTAs) in high-visibility spots, like right under the hero section or at the end of key content blocks.
Use contrasting colors to make your buttons stand out, and stick with clear, direct text like "Get a Free Quote" instead of a vague "Learn More."
An effective template doesn't just present information; it persuades. Every single element, from the navigation menu to the placement of a contact form, should work in harmony to remove friction and make it incredibly easy for a user to convert.
An intuitive navigation bar is a game-changer. It needs to be simple, logical, and help people find what they’re looking for with the fewest clicks possible. Also, placing lead-generation forms "above the fold"—especially on your service or contact pages—can seriously boost your chances of capturing a new lead. A platform like Alpha is a great example of this in action, as its layouts are built with these conversion principles already baked in, giving you a massive head start.
Turning Your Design into a Reusable Asset
A great website template is more than just a good design. The real magic happens when you transform that design into a scalable asset you can use over and over again. This is where you shift from building one-off sites to creating a powerful library of starting points for all your future projects.
Inside a platform like Alpha, the process is incredibly simple. Once you've polished and tested your design, you can save it as a master template. Just like that, you have a foundation ready to be deployed for new clients, landing pages, or other ventures with a single click. This not only saves an enormous amount of time but also keeps your branding consistent across the board.
Keeping Your Template Library Organized
As your collection of templates grows, you'll quickly realize how important organization is. A messy library is a useless one. The easiest way to keep things straight is by adopting a solid naming convention right from the start.
I've found a simple format works best. Try including:
Template Purpose: Like "ServiceBusiness" or "Ecommerce"
Version Number: Something simple, like "v1.2"
Date Created: For example, "2024-10-26"
Putting it all together, a template name might look like ServiceBusiness-v1.2-2024-10-26. This system immediately tells you what the template is for and which version you're looking at, preventing a lot of headaches down the road.
I always tell people to treat each template like a mini-product. It needs proper versioning and a regular maintenance schedule to stay useful. I'd recommend reviewing your templates quarterly to make sure they still meet current web standards and design trends.
Once you have a solid, reusable asset, deploying it across dozens or even hundreds of pages becomes the next step. If you're looking to scale up quickly, it's worth learning how to bulk create pages in WordPress and applying your new design principles across a much larger site.
Got Questions? We've Got Answers
You're not alone if you have a few questions before diving in. Here are some of the most common things people ask when they're getting started with building their own website templates.
How Long Does This Actually Take?
This is probably the biggest question on your mind. If you were to code a template from scratch, you'd be looking at weeks, maybe even months, of work.
But with an AI-powered builder like Alpha, that timeline shrinks dramatically. You can get a solid first draft of your site up and running in a few minutes, especially if you're using a feature like importing a design from a URL.
From there, it's all about customization. Depending on how much you want to tweak, you could be ready to launch in just a few hours. Realistically, most people can go from idea to a fully polished, ready-to-use template within a single day.
Can I Really Reuse a Template for Different Websites?
Yes, and you absolutely should. That's the whole point! Creating a master template is one of the smartest ways to streamline your workflow.
Once you’ve perfected your design in Alpha, you can save it right to your library as a reusable template. This means the next time you need a new landing page, a microsite for a campaign, or even a site for a completely different project, you can just duplicate it. This is a game-changer for maintaining brand consistency and will save you an incredible amount of time down the road.
Think of it this way: build it right once, then use it as many times as you need. Your template stops being a one-off project and becomes a scalable asset for your business.
How Much Do I Need to Know About SEO?
You don't need to be a seasoned SEO pro, but knowing the basics will make a huge difference in how well your template performs.
The foundation of a good template is solid on-page SEO. This means having a clean, logical heading structure (one H1 tag per page, followed by H2s and H3s), ensuring your pages load quickly, and, most importantly, making sure the design is 100% responsive on mobile.
The good news is that modern tools like Alpha take care of a lot of the technical heavy lifting for you. But if you start with those core SEO principles in mind when planning your content structure, you'll give every site you build with that template a serious advantage in search rankings.
Ready to create a high-performing website template in minutes, without touching a line of code? Alpha uses AI to bring your vision to life. You can import a design you already love or just describe what you want. Start building your perfect website today.
Build beautiful websites like these in minutes
Use Alpha to create, publish, and manage a fully functional website with ease.





